Hydroquinine

Catalog No.: A17533
Hydroquinine is a cinchona alkaloid, can be used in the preparation of its derivatives such as C9 epihydroquinine, 9-acetoxy-10,11-dihydroquinine and 10,11-dihydroquinine monohydrochloride.

Product Information
Catalog Num A17533
Formula C20H26N2O2
Molecular Weight 326.43
CAS Number 522-66-7
SMILES O[C@H](C1=C2C=C(C=CC2=NC=C1)OC)[C@H]3N4CC[C@@]([H])(C3)[C@@H](CC)C4
Storage

Store lyophilized at -20ºC, keep desiccated.
In lyophilized form, the chemical is stable for 36 months.
In solution, store at -20ºC and use within 3 months to prevent loss of potency. Aliquot to avoid multiple freeze/thaw cycles.

Solubility
In vitro DMSO 62 mg/mL (189.93 mM)
